We had a meteor shower that was on a small cube that was glued onto a frag plug. It had completely covered the frag plug. To get it off, we used an exacto knife and cut around the cube on the frag plug and the popped the cube off. Now we have the cube growing on our rock work and the frag is still growing with a square shaped bald spot in the middle.
